How to Enable Incoming Call Notifications
Enabling Incoming Call Notifications in VanillaSoft allows Callers to see who is calling and access contact information before answering the call. This feature enhances personal greetings and improves workflow efficiency by displaying a window with the contact's details when a call is received. Note that this feature requires the incoming call to be from a contact in your VanillaSoft database and the Caller to be using a VanillaSoft VoIP phone line.
Steps to Enable Incoming Call Notifications
- Log in to VanillaSoft as an Admin: Access your VanillaSoft admin account.
- Access Account Settings: From the top menu, click on Account.
- Open Account Profile: By default, the Account Profile section should open. If it does not, click on Account Profile.
- Enable Notifications: Scroll down to the Account Options section and check the Incoming Call Notifications box.
- Save Changes: Once done, click Save.
By following these steps, you can enable Incoming Call Notifications, making it easier for Callers to greet contacts personally and handle calls more efficiently. If the feature does not function as expected, ensure that the incoming call is from a contact in your VanillaSoft database.
